REPORT OF THE LIBRARY TRUSTEES
The Trustees of The Lucius Beebe Memorial Library held ten regular meetings and three special meetings in 1958.
In the important question of state aid to libraries it is the concensus of the board to keep the local library town supported and town controlled. In October Mr. Lynch was elected vice-president of The Massachusetts Library Trustees Association.
On the evening of June 19, the North Shore Branch of the Library Trustees' Association met in Wakefield.
Miss D. Marjorie Taylor was present at the 77th Conference of The American Library Association at San Francisco July 13-19. Two members of the staff have also taken accredited courses in Library Science.
At a special Town Meeting on December 1st, at the recommendation of the Library and Personnel Boards, the town voted to raise the pro- fessional group of staff members one classification. This change brought their salaries nearer to the recommendations of The American Library Association.
The October and December meetings of the Library Board were held in Montrose and Greenwood respectively, to acquaint the Trustees with the services and the physical conditions of these branches. Three meetings gave special consideration to reports of the finance, book and personnel committees. Town Treasurer, Paul Lazzaro, was present on February 13 to participate in the discussion of Library Trust Funds and their investments.
At the first meeting of the year, January 9, 1958, the Trustees voted to accept the resignation of Hervey J. Skinner, out of respect to his wishes, with reluctance and regret. Mr. Skinner gave almost forty-seven years of service to the people of Wakefield and their library. He was elected first to the Library Board on March 6, 1911 and he became Chairman in 1933. During his term of office the resources of the library increased manifold. The Trustees gave a dinner in honor of Mr. Skinner on the evening of March 18.
On January 21, 1958, a joint meeting of Selectmen and Trustees elected Leslie Wilson to fill the unexpired term of Mr. Skinner.
Change of residence necessitated the resignation of John J. Round, Jr. on November 13, 7958. For thirty years a member of the Round family has served the library and again the Board regretted the loss of a valued member.
In May the Trustees accepted a bequest of $2000 to the library from the estate of John J. Round, Sr. and placed, "The Tree Identification Book" by George Symonds and Stephen Chiminski in the library in his memory.
An account in the Wakefield Savings Bank entitled "Juvenile Book Fund" was opened with a gift of $2000 under the will of Mrs. Ethel K. Dutton. Mrs. Dutton was an interested and generous patron of the library and her late husband, Dr. Richard Dutton, was a fifty-year member of the Library Board. The Avon Street neighbors gave $10 for the purchase of a book in memory of Mrs. Dutton.
